On paper, my Nexus's screen looks like it should be better.
Unfortunately, (this goes for the Galaxy SIII as well) it's Pentile. This means that in the areas where pixel density really matters (text), you see pixellation and jaggy edges. It's been universally agreed upon that a Pentile display is completely inferior to an LED/LCD when rendering sharp text.
Also, OLED displays have annoying blotches when displaying dark images. My Nexus and my PS Vita both have this stupid problem, so I'm confident that most OLEDs have it as well.
